Siklu

First CVE: Mar 30, 2017Active for: 9 yearsTotal CVEs: 3

Siklu manufactures a narrow line of millimeter-wave wireless backhaul and access radios, including its EtherHaul series of 60 GHz and 70/80 GHz point-to-point link products that serve as last-mile connectivity infrastructure. The observed vulnerabilities cluster around authentication and credential management, including hard-coded credentials and improper access control, which reflect the operational challenges of embedded network appliances deployed in distributed field locations.
